SQL Server 2017 Developer Edition: A Comprehensive Guide for Devs

Hey there, Dev! Are you interested in learning more about SQL Server 2017 Developer Edition? Look no further! In this article, we’ll cover everything you need to know about SQL Server 2017 Developer Edition, including its features, system requirements, installation process, and more. Whether you’re a seasoned developer or just starting out, this guide will provide you with all the information you need to get started with SQL Server 2017 Developer Edition.

What is SQL Server 2017 Developer Edition?

SQL Server 2017 Developer Edition is a powerful database management system developed by Microsoft. Designed specifically for developers, this edition of SQL Server provides all the tools and features needed to develop and manage enterprise-level databases. Whether you’re working on a single project or managing multiple projects at once, SQL Server 2017 Developer Edition can help streamline your workflow and maximize your productivity.

Key Features of SQL Server 2017 Developer Edition

SQL Server 2017 Developer Edition comes packed with a range of features to help developers build robust and scalable databases. Some of the key features of SQL Server 2017 Developer Edition include:

Feature
Description
Query Store
Allows users to track query performance and identify performance issues
Automatic Tuning
Uses machine learning to optimize database performance
Graph Database
Enables users to create and explore graph structures within the database
Native JSON Support
Allows users to store and query JSON data directly within SQL Server
Enhanced Security
Provides advanced security features, such as Always Encrypted and Row-level Security

System Requirements

Before you can install SQL Server 2017 Developer Edition, you’ll need to ensure that your system meets the minimum requirements. The system requirements for SQL Server 2017 Developer Edition are as follows:

  • Operating System: Windows Server 2012 R2 or higher, or Windows 10 Anniversary Update or higher
  • Processor: X64 Processor: AMD Opteron, AMD Athlon 64, Intel Xeon with Intel EM64T support, Intel Pentium IV with EM64T support
  • Memory: At least 2 GB, but 4 GB or more is recommended
  • Hard Disk Space: At least 6 GB of available hard disk space

Installation Process

Installing SQL Server 2017 Developer Edition is a straightforward process. Here’s a step-by-step guide to help you get started:

  1. Download the SQL Server 2017 Developer Edition installer from the Microsoft website.
  2. Run the SQL Server 2017 Developer Edition installer and follow the on-screen instructions.
  3. During the installation process, select the features you want to install and configure the necessary settings.
  4. Once the installation is complete, launch SQL Server Management Studio and start working with SQL Server 2017 Developer Edition.

FAQs

What is the difference between SQL Server 2017 Developer Edition and other editions?

SQL Server 2017 Developer Edition is designed specifically for developers and provides all the tools and features needed to develop and manage enterprise-level databases. Other editions, such as Standard and Enterprise, are geared towards production environments and come with additional features and licensing requirements.

READ ALSO  Get Paid for Hosting Server

Can I use SQL Server 2017 Developer Edition for production environments?

No. SQL Server 2017 Developer Edition is only licensed for development and testing purposes. If you want to use SQL Server for production environments, you’ll need to purchase a license for Standard or Enterprise Edition.

What programming languages can I use with SQL Server 2017 Developer Edition?

SQL Server 2017 Developer Edition supports a wide range of programming languages, including Java, .NET, Python, and Ruby. This makes it easy to integrate SQL Server into your existing development workflow.

Does SQL Server 2017 Developer Edition support cloud-based deployments?

Yes. SQL Server 2017 Developer Edition supports both on-premises and cloud-based deployments, making it a flexible choice for developers who need to work with databases in different environments.

Is SQL Server 2017 Developer Edition compatible with earlier versions of SQL Server?

Yes. SQL Server 2017 Developer Edition is designed to be backward compatible with earlier versions of SQL Server, making it easy to migrate databases from older versions to the latest version.

Conclusion

SQL Server 2017 Developer Edition is a robust and powerful database management system that provides all the tools and features needed to develop and manage enterprise-level databases. Whether you’re a seasoned developer or just starting out, SQL Server 2017 Developer Edition can help streamline your workflow and maximize your productivity. With its range of advanced features and flexible licensing options, SQL Server 2017 Developer Edition is an essential tool for any developer working with databases. So why wait? Download SQL Server 2017 Developer Edition today and start building amazing databases!